Sign up through Sumo Logic

To start your free trial:

  1. Go to the Sumo Logic Free Trial page.
  2. Register with a business email address to create your account.
  3. Check your inbox for the activation email.
    note

    The activation link expires after 3 days. If it expires, you’ll need to complete the sign-up process again.

  4. Open the activation email and click Activate Now. (If you do not see it, check your spam and trash folders.)
  5. Fill out the Activate Your Account form, then click Activate.
  6. After activating your account, follow the guidance in the What to expect after activation section to explore sample data, install apps, and start ingesting your own data.

Sign up through AWS Marketplace

Signing up for a Sumo Logic account through the AWS Marketplace creates a new Sumo Logic organization and account. This option is not available for customers with existing Sumo Logic accounts.

To sign up through AWS Marketplace:

  1. Sign in to the AWS Marketplace, search for "Sumo Logic", and then click the subscription option of your choice. To sign up with an initial 30-day free trial, select Sumo Logic Log Analytics Platform (Pay-As-You-Go with 30-day Free Trial) highlighted below.
    AWS Marketplace
  2. Click View purchase options.
    View purchase options
  3. Configure your free trial contract and click Subscribe.
    Create contract
  4. After the subscription finishes processing, you can set up your account.
    Set up your account
  5. You are redirected to Sumo Logic to complete your account creation:
    • Email. Enter a business email address for your account (personal email addresses such as Gmail are not supported). If you have an existing Sumo Logic account, use a different email address. Signing up through AWS Marketplace requires a new email to create a separate Sumo Logic organization.
    • Region. Select your region: North America, Europe, or Australia.
    • Service License Agreement. Review and accept the Service License Agreement to proceed.
  6. Click Sign Up. Sumo Logic will send you an email to activate your account. Follow the instructions in the email to complete the activation process.
  7. At the end of the 30-day trial period for the Sumo Logic Log Analytics Platform (Pay-As-You-Go with 30-day Free Trial), the subscription converts to the paid subscription billed monthly based on actual usage.

Upgrade your account

Upgrading increases your reserved capacity to avoid overage charges. If upgrades are allowed for your AWS account, you can upgrade your active account directly from Sumo Logic.

  • Payment is handled by Amazon. You do not need to provide any payment information.
  • Upgrading increases your reserved Sumo Logic ingest volume, reducing the risk of overage charges.
  • Account upgrades are independent from your AWS subscription.

To upgrade:

  1. Click Upgrade on the left navigation pane in Sumo Logic.
  2. The Upgrade button is visible if you have an active AWS account for which upgrades are permitted.
  3. On the upgrade request form, enter the Log Ingest level you want to upgrade to. Within 24 to 48 hours, your account will be updated to reflect the change. Once the account is upgraded, the AWS Marketplace will be notified of the change.

Billing

An account that is within its limits is defined as using Reserved Capacity. After your trial, if you've signed up for auto-renewal, you will be billed for your plan’s daily ingest data volume.

Each day, you can burst over the Reserved Capacity or ingest a lower amount, and at the end of the billing cycle, Sumo Logic computes the total amount for the actual usage during this time. If your actual usage exceeds the total Reserved Capacity for the billing cycle, you will be charged for usage for this difference at the on-demand rate.

The Total Reserved Capacity (usage) is: (the actual number of days in the billing cycle) X (plan daily ingest volume).

For example, for 10GB/Day:

  • If the billing cycle is 30 days, the Reserved Capacity is 300GB.
  • If the billing cycle is 31 days, the Reserved Capacity is 310GB.

Upgrade or continue with Free account

After your trial ends, if you've not purchased a plan, your account will automatically convert to a Free account. This account lets you continue using Sumo Logic monitoring and log analytics services with limited features. To unlock premium features and scale as your needs grow, you can upgrade to a paid plan at any time.

What's the difference between a Trial and a Free account?

With your trial, you’ll have full access to our Enterprise plan to explore all the powerful features Sumo Logic has to offer.
